i love pro-wrestling

mindless choreographed mayhem carried out by muscle-bound lunatics...

but lately, watching both WWE and TNA, one seems to become less involved with WWE.. maybe TNA has better storylines by making it less.. while WWE seems to spend more time with storylines than the wrestling..

the wrestling itself tells a story...

still remember THAT match between Stone Cold Steve Austin and Bret "The Hitman" Hart... in the span of one match, Austin became a face and Hart became a heel... now THAT was great storytelling with mayhem

okay okay.. i'm a pro-wrestling fan.. it's one of my guilty pleasures
